mb/google/nissa: Configure the external V1p05/Vnn/VnnSx rails for Nereid

This patch configures external V1p05/Vnn/VnnSx rails for Nereid
to achieve the better power savings.
* Enable the external V1p05, Vnn, VnnSx rails in S0i1, S0i2, S0i3, S3,
  S4, S5 , S0 states.
* Set the supported voltage states.
* Set the voltage for v1p05 and vnn.
* Set the ICC max for v1p05 and vnn.

+        # Configure external V1P05/Vnn/VnnSx Rails
+        register "ext_fivr_settings" = "{
+                .configure_ext_fivr = 1,
+                .v1p05_enable_bitmap = FIVR_ENABLE_ALL_SX,
+                .vnn_enable_bitmap = FIVR_ENABLE_ALL_SX,
+                .vnn_sx_enable_bitmap = FIVR_ENABLE_ALL_SX,
+                .v1p05_supported_voltage_bitmap = FIVR_VOLTAGE_NORMAL,
+                .vnn_supported_voltage_bitmap = FIVR_VOLTAGE_MIN_ACTIVE,
+                .v1p05_voltage_mv = 1050,
+                .vnn_voltage_mv = 780,
+                .vnn_sx_voltage_mv = 1050,
+                .v1p05_icc_max_ma = 500,
+                .vnn_icc_max_ma = 500,
+        }"
